Muskegon football upsets Zeeland West

M'Khi Guy rushed for three touchdowns to give the Big reds the win

The No. 21 Muskegon Big Reds (5-2) defeated the No. 10 Zeeland West Dux (6-1) 22-16 Friday at Zeeland West High School.

The Big Reds led 7-0 after running back M'Khi Guy scored a 1-yard touchdown. Guy scored another touchdown from short yardage to give the Big Reds a 14-0 lead.

Zeeland West's Isaac VanderZwaag scored on a 1-yard run for a touchdown to cut into the lead. He also converted on a 2-point conversion to cut into the lead 14-8 entering halftime.

The Dux took the lead with six minutes remaining in the third quarter after quarterback Trenten Bolhouse ran in a 1-yard touchdown. Again, VanderZwaag converted the 2-point attempt for a 16-14 Zeeland West lead.

The Big Reds took the lead with a third touchdown run from Guy and a successful 2-point attempt to take a 22-16 lead. 

Muskegon's defense had an interception late in the fourth quarter to seal the win.
